More information

Pvt Lorne J. Torrence attended PHS and was employed at Kingston-Conley Electric Company.

He enlisted in Newark, New Jersey on 28 December 1943. He had been overseas six weeks. Besides his mother, he was survivied by an aunt and and uncle in East Hartford.

He was initially buried at Molenhoek Cemetery near Nijmegen, the Netherlands.
